A member asked:

Can you have cramps or spasms in your side jaw muscles? i was yawning and felt a sharp cramp for second while mouth open, no pain oranything following

Muscle cramp: Any muscle can be susceptible to a "cramp", if recurrent a physical exam and some blood tests might be indicated

Muscle: cramps can happen anywhere we have muscles, including your jaw. Your doc or dentist can help if it continues. Peace and good health.

Don't worry: Sounds like a harmless muscle cramp. Unless it starts happening all the time, don't worry about it.
